Using Pipeflow Expert to Select a Pump from the Manufacturing Pump Performance Curve: Pipeflow Expert is a comprehensive software tool designed for hydraulic modeling and analysis. When it comes to selecting a pump based on a manufacturing pump performance curve, the software provides a systematic approach to ensure optimal pump selection for a given piping system. Here is a step-by-step technical description of how to use Pipeflow Expert for this purpose: System Modeling: Begin by creating a detailed hydraulic model of the piping system using Pipeflow Expert. Input key parameters such as pipe dimensions, material properties, fluid properties, and any additional components within the system. Define Pump Characteristics: Specify the fluid properties and the required flow and pressure conditions for the system. Input any available pump data, such as efficiency, head, and flow rate, to initialize the model. Select Pump Performance Curve: Access the manufacturing pump performance curve for the pump model you are considering. This curve typically illustrates the pump's efficiency, head, and flow rate characteristics under varying operating conditions. Input Pump Curve Data: In Pipeflow Expert, input the pump curve data obtained from the manufacturer into the software. This includes the pump's efficiency values corresponding to different flow rates and heads. Run Analysis: Execute the hydraulic analysis within Pipeflow Expert. The software uses the pump curve data and the defined system parameters to simulate the performance of the pump within the specified piping system. Evaluate Results: Review the simulation results generated by Pipeflow Expert. Pay close attention to factors such as pressure distribution, flow rates, and energy losses within the system. Optimize Pump Selection: Utilize the software's capabilities to iteratively adjust pump parameters or switch to alternative pump models until an optimal solution is achieved. Pipeflow Expert allows for easy comparison of multiple pump options, helping you make informed decisions. Sensitivity Analysis: Perform sensitivity analyses to understand how changes in system parameters affect pump performance. This step helps in identifying the robustness of the selected pump under various operating conditions. Documentation and Reporting: Pipeflow Expert enables the generation of detailed reports summarizing the hydraulic analysis and pump selection. This documentation serves as a valuable reference for design validation and future system modifications. By following these steps within Pipeflow Expert, engineers and professionals can streamline the process of selecting a pump based on the manufacturing pump performance curve, ensuring that the chosen pump is well-suited to the hydraulic requirements of the specific piping system.
